== Troubleshooting == | |||
=== 0x800c000e - Error downloading … A security problem occurred. === | |||
MultiCharts requires .NET Framework 3.5, 4.0 and 4.6.1 for correct operation. If they cannot be installed automatically, you’ll get the above message.<br> In that case, you’ll need to install/enable them manually: | |||
'''Windows Start > Settings > Apps > Programs and Features > Turn windows features on or off > check .NET Framework 3.5 and 4.6.1 (or newer)''' | |||
